宇宙链 宇宙链
Ctrl+D收藏宇宙链

ZKopru:结合 ZKP 和 Optimistic Rollup

作者:

时间:1900/1/1 0:00:00

隐私性和可扩展性研究团队都在填补零知识证明的前沿研究和以太坊应用开发之间的空白。

我们最近研究的一个重点领域是?zkopru(使用零知识证明的 optimistic rollup),这是一套为隐私交易节约 gas 的新协议。我们已经在四月份完成了一场信任起步设置,自那时开始,我们就一直在埋头苦干。我们已经到了实现网页版钱包和压力测试的最终阶段。第二次审计也已在进行中。在本文中,我们想对 Zkopru 的特点作概要的说明,顺便预告下 Zkopru 在未来几周里有关公开测试网和主网的计划。

本文预设了你已经大体了解以太坊、Layer2 和零知识证明的基础知识。

Zkopru 的名字来源于 zk(零知识证明)和 opru(optimistic rollup)。你可能听过零知识证明、zk rollup 和 optimisitc rollup。那到底什么是 zk-optimistic rollup?且听我仔细分解。

zkSync与加密基础设施公司Espresso Systems合作,将集成CAPE技术以实现隐私交易:1月19日消息,基于ZK Rollup的以太坊二层网络 zkSync 正与加密基础设施公司 Espresso Systems 合作,将集成“可配置资产隐私”CAPE(Configurable Asset Privacy)的新技术,以实现隐私交易。任何用户都可以在不暴露区块链的私人数据的情况下进行交易,从而为不希望余额、链上活动和其他可公开访问的私人数据暴露的机构消除障碍。

据悉,该合作仍在计划中,尚未部署在 zkSync 的测试网上,预计今年晚些时候将更新现实世界资产、供应链、身份、支付和贸易融资的代币化。[2023/1/19 11:20:18]

零知识证明方案(比如 zkSnark)让验证者可以验证一个计算过程的正确性,且验证者无需自己重新执行这段计算、证明者也无需暴露计算的输入。因此,零知识证明可以用于实现可扩展性和隐私性。Zkopru 使用零知识证明来保证交易的隐私性。Zcash、AZTEK network?和?tornado.cash?都是在区块链上使用零知识证明来实现隐私性的例子。

ZK Rollup订单簿式DEX ZigZag将于6月24日开启ID0:6月21日消息,据官方消息,ZK Rollup订单簿式DEX ZigZag将于6月24日23时在自身DEX上开启ID0,第一轮公开发售将允许用户在早期阶段成为DAO的一部分,拥有对Token用例的投票权,同时决定空投的详细信息。

ZigZag总量共计1亿枚,本次ID0供应量为200万枚,仅支持USDC支付。目前,由于基础设施限制,ZigZag将仅在zkSync上提供现货交易。在zkSync2.0和StarkNet发布后,将引入杠杆交易和无需许可上市的永续合约。

金色财经此前报道,6月20日,ZK Rollup订单簿式DEX ZigZag疑似已在以太坊上部署Token ZZ的智能合约,总量1亿枚。[2022/6/21 4:41:02]

Optimistic rollup 是一种 Layer-2 技术方案,其内部运行是平行于以太坊主链的。optimistic rollup 可以带来可扩展性上的提升,因为它们默认不在主链上执行任何计算。相反,用户在optimistic rollup 环境下发送交易后,它只会在主链上发布执行后的状态根以及这些交易的数据,这一切都不会造成主链状态的增长,因此可以减少 gas 开销。在使用以太坊时,修改状态是开销繁重的事情,所以,optimistic rollup 可以提供高达 10~100 倍的吞吐量提升(视乎交易的类型而定)。这篇文章介绍了 optimistic rollup 的更多细节。Rollup 的运行需要一种称为 “协调者” 的角色,需要他们来计算新状态并在以太坊区块链上发送数据。

Immutable X推出可跨多个L2/L3zk-rollup的流动性解决方案cross-rollup:金色财经消息,NFT Layer2协议Immutable X推出可跨多个L2/L3zk-rollup的流动性解决方案cross-rollup,该方案旨在为Web3游戏玩家带来NFT的可扩展性和可组合性。据悉,cross-rollup不会损害以太坊的安全性,并支持用户在任何的rollup之间无缝交易NFT。Immutable X将首先扩展包括可组合的智能合约和EVM/Solidity到StarkNet网络。[2022/5/25 3:39:47]

Zkopru 是一个基于 UTXO 的 optimistic rollup 项目。还有另一种类型的 rollup 叫做 zk-rollup,它使用零知识证明来验证 rollup 状态更新计算(即交易执行)的正确性 —— 但 Zkopru 不是?zk-rollup。因为 zk-rollup 仅使用零知识证明作为生成计算有效性证明的方法,但 Zkopru 使用零知识证明来保证每一笔转账都是隐私的。

分析 | ZkSystems:与WhatsApp、Telegram相比,DAPP几乎没有得到许多用户:据bitcoinexchangeguide报道,根据ZkSystems使用来自stateofthedapps的数据进行的研究,与WhatsApp、Telegram相比,DAPP几乎没有得到许多用户。该公司首席执行官Diana Rees称,只有10%的基于以太坊的DAPP拥有普通用户,并且不断用于金融交易。zkSystems进行的研究涉及1812个以太坊DAPP。与其他平台上的DAPP相比,基于以太坊的似乎表现不佳。由EOS运营的DICE每天拥有近50万笔金融交易。此外,DappRadar前十名中几乎所有有着大量交易的DAPP都在Tron网络上运行。[2019/2/9]

这个概念在 gas 消耗量上具有很大的优势。在以太坊主链上直接执行一笔零知识的交易,必须使用一个对 SNARK 友好的哈希函数来构建一棵默克尔树,这都是非常昂贵的(gas 消耗量非常大)。使用 optimistic rollup,我们可以在链下更新这棵默克尔树,成本低得多。结果是,我们这套协议,单次隐私转账在主链上只需使用 8800 gas(哪怕一笔普通的以太坊 ETH 转账,都要消耗 21000 gas)。

声音 | V神:建议使用zk-SNARK来扩展以太坊:据blockmanity消息,V神关于以太坊研究的最新文章,概述了一个关于链缩放的解决方案,没有任何附加层,而是使用zk- spuks(隐私令牌ZCash背后的加密算法),该方案可能将以太坊扩展至500tx/秒。[2018/9/23]

接下来,我们讲讲最重要的部分:Zkopru 面向用户的功能。用户可以通过一个网页端钱包跟这个系统交互,从充值、取款、转账到在 L2 上做币币互换,都可以。下面我们概要介绍下这几个功能的用户体验;更详尽的技术描述,请看我们的文档和?GitHub。

充值:用户可以把 ETH、ERC-20 代币和 NFT 存入 L1(以太坊)上的 Zkopru 合约(可借助我们提供的用户接口)。在存入资金之后,用户就可以在 L2 上转移自己的资产,而这背后是一套基于 UTXO 的表示方法。

转账:存入资产后,资产还是关联着用户的账户,但隐私交易功能可以打破这种关联。在转账时,发送者需要接收方的 Zkopru 地址,这个不是以太坊地址哈,但用户可以在 Zkopru 钱包中使用同一把私钥生成一个相应的地址。钱包软件会生成一个零知识证明,证明转账前后系统的完整性,而无需把交易提交给 Zkopru 的协调者,也无需公开任何细节。

取款:用户希望从 L2(Zkopru)撤出资金到 L1(以太坊)的时候,可以直接使用钱包的取款功能。这个操作的交易细节就需要公开了,所以取款的地址和数量都不再是隐私的了。就像其它 optimistic rollup 方案一样,Zkopru 需要用户等待 7 天,取款才能完成。不想等待的用户可以使用即时取款机制。

即时取款:如果用户想要即时取款,他们可以出价请求另一个用户预付资金。预付资金者可以拿到手续费,但要承担交易被欺诈证明无效化的风险。

原子化互换:Zkopru 支持原子化互换。两名用户可以请求协调者协助两者资产的互换,如果协调者拒绝协助,他们就会被惩罚。这项服务会有专门的一个网站。现在很难高效而隐私地找到相互匹配的订单。我们正在开发一个支持隐私订单匹配的解决方案。

成本:

用户可以存取 ETH、ERC-20 代币和 NFT。而且也有可能做到在一笔交易中同时存入 ETH、ERC-20 代币和 NFT。下图所示的 USD 价值基于 gas price 为 25 gwei 和 ETH 的价格为 2500 美元的假设。

对于 rollup 内的隐私转账,协调者会根据相关交易在 L1(以太坊)上发生的成本收取一定的手续费。批量的交易会更便宜,而且要看 UTXO 的数量:

除了上面列出的成本,协调者还需要为每批交易支付一笔一次性费用 17 1954 Gas。

大约两周后,Zkopru 合约将部署在测试网上,钱包 UI 也会放出,我们也会放出更多文档来讲解用户如何上手。如果测试网上没有出现大的问题,那么再过约两周,我们会放出主网合约。预计第二次审计也会在这个时间出结果。

经过多年的努力,Zkopru 将很快进入生产环境,为以太坊提供便宜、隐私的交易。如果你想在测试网上使用 Zkopru,请关注我们的下一篇博客。你也可以在我们的?github、网站和博客了解更多。

标签:ROLLROL以太坊KOPRoller InuTrollCoin以太坊最新价格行情平台BitKop Token

币安交易所app下载热门资讯
Vitalik:代币投票不应是治理权力下放的唯一合法形式

过去一年,区块链领域的一个重要趋势是从专注于DeFi转变为也考虑去中心化治理 (DeGov)。虽然2020年被广泛誉为DeFi之年,但自那以来,构成这一趋势的DeFi项目的复杂性和能力不断增长,导致人们对去中心化治理以应对这种复杂性的.

1900/1/1 0:00:00
数据的背后:以太坊2.0会带来什么改变?

什么是以太坊2.0? 以太坊2.0是一系列的升级,有不同的转移时间。最好把它看成是一个试图扩大以太坊规模的过程,同时保持安全、去中心化和可持续性。截至目前,以太坊2.0的主要里程碑包括:信标链的推出,该链已于2020年12月上线.

1900/1/1 0:00:00
陷入悖论怪圈的NFT

NFT和实物收藏品的使用价值大相庭径,且所有权的权利也相当有限。NFT造就了一个火热的金融市场,数字资产底层的价值和艺术性被利益掩盖。从二次创作到直接盗窃,从数字艺术品到推文,NFT市场的盗窃行为依旧猖獗.

1900/1/1 0:00:00
一文读懂7天涨幅超200%的AVAX是什么?

近日,由于Avalanche基金会宣布将推出1.8亿美元的流动性赚币奖励计划Avalanche Rush,鼓励更多应用和资产加入Avalanche DeFi生态.

1900/1/1 0:00:00
游戏 DeFi和NFT已成加密生态三剑客

加密货币市场似乎已经走出“五月阴霾”,在刚刚过去的七月里,去中心化应用行业再次展现了令人兴奋的高速发展.

1900/1/1 0:00:00
一张图了解NFT堆栈:关于NFT生态现状你知道哪些项目

究其一点,不可替代代币 (NFT) 只是区块链的一种原始形式,就像可替代 ERC-20 代币。但是,将 NFT 作为一个类别的叙述已经开始指代更广泛的趋势,因此,与 DeFi 类似,“NFT”一词现在包含了自己的生态系统.

1900/1/1 0:00:00